The deliverables are also pretty clear. Stage 1 is sometimes referred to as a Readiness Review. The purpose is to review some of the highlights of your system to determine if it appears to be implemented and suitable, and whether you are "ready" to move forward to the Stage 2 certification audit. The deliverable is a report that lists that decision, and the results of this review. Our report (Smithers) will also list some comments about things that may not appear quite suitable yet, that need some review and could be a problem when the Stage 2 audit comes around.
